German passport holders enter Vietnam visa-free for up to 45 days. Your passport must be valid for at least 6 months beyond your entry date. The visa exemption applies to all entry points, air and land. This 45-day window was extended from 15 days in August 2023.
For stays beyond 45 days, apply for an eVisa through the official portal at evisa.xuatnhapcanh.gov.vn. The single-entry eVisa costs USD 25, allows stays up to 90 days, and takes 3 business days to process. You can also get a 90-day multiple-entry visa through a Vietnamese embassy, which costs around EUR 80.
The visa-free entry can be used repeatedly, but you must leave and re-enter each time the 45 days expire. There is no mandatory gap between visa-free entries.
The Airport Express (FEX) train runs non-stop from Berlin Hauptbahnhof and Ostbahnhof to BER in 30 minutes (€3.80 with ABC zone ticket, or included in Berlin day passes). S-Bahn S9 also connects the airport to central Berlin with stops, taking about 45–50 minutes for the same fare.Taxis from Mitte cost €40–55 (35–50 min). Ride-shares (Uber) run €30–45. The A113 motorway provides direct access from the city ring. Parking from €10/day in the P4/P5 lots with terminal walkway. BER opened in 2020 after years of delays; infrastructure is new and well-organized.
